New Delhi: Around 5.89 crore Income Tax Returns (ITRs) have been filed on the new e-filing portal of the tax department till the extended due date of December 31, 2021. Finance Ministry Said on Saturday. Over 46.11 lakh ITRs were filed on December 31. To assist taxpayers with a seamless experience on the portal, 16,850 taxpayer calls and 1,467 chats were answered by the helpdesk. In addition, the department is actively engaging and reaching out to taxpayers and professionals for assistance on its official Twitter handle. On December 31, over 230 tweets from taxpayers and professionals were replied to.
The Center on Friday said that there is no proposal to extend the deadline for filing income tax returns. Addressing a press conference after the end of GST Council In the meeting held on Friday, Revenue Secretary Tarun Bajaj had clarified that the return filing work is going on smoothly. The deadline expired on December 31st. Calls were made to extend the deadline in view of the increase in the number of COVID cases and the new version.
Bajaj had said that there is no technical issue and the number of returns filed is increasing every hour. The deadline for filing returns for this year was earlier extended due to the impact of the second wave of COVID-19 and technical glitches related to the tax filing portal.
For the assessment year 2021-22, out of 5.89 crore ITRs filed till December 31, 49.6% are ITR1 (2.92 crore), 9.3% ITR2 (54.8 lakh), 12.1% ITR3 (71.05 lakh), 27.2%. ITR4 (1.60 crores), 1.3% are ITR5 (7.66 lakhs), ITR6 (2.58 lakhs) and ITR7 (0.67 lakhs). More than 45.7% of these ITRs have been filed using online ITR The form and balance is uploaded on the portal using ITR generated from the offline software utilities.
